Influenza hemagglutinin (HA) stem region mutations that stabilize or destabilize the structure of multiple HA subtypes.
Journal of virology - 1 Apr 2015
Byrd-Leotis Lauren, Galloway Summer E, Agbogu Evangeline, Steinhauer David A
Abstract excerpt
UNLABELLED: Influenza A viruses enter host cells through endosomes, where acidification induces irreversible conformational changes of the viral hemagglutinin (HA) that drive the membrane fusion process. The prefusion conformation of the HA is metastable, and the pH of fusion can vary significantly among HA strains and subtypes.
